If you are going to buy a new graphics card and are choosing between Radeon RX Vega 6 Ryzen 2000 and Tesla M60, there are a couple of things to consider. Cards with more VRAM in general perform better and allow you to play on higher graphics settings. Size also makes a difference. A model with a large heatsink can occupy up to three expansion slots on a motherboard. Be sure you have enough room in your PC case. When comparing GPUs with different architectures, more processing cores and even higher TFLOPS will not always translate to better performance. - Radeon RX Vega 6 Ryzen 2000 is used in Laptops, and Tesla M60 - in Desktops.
- Radeon RX Vega 6 Ryzen 2000 is build with Vega architecture, and Tesla M60 - with Maxwell 2.0.
- Radeon RX Vega 6 Ryzen 2000 is manufactured by 14 nm process technology, and Tesla M60 - by 28 nm process technology.
